The Weirton-Steubenville metro area, straddling the borders of West Virginia and Ohio along the banks of the Ohio River, is a region steeped in industrial heritage and community resilience. This area's story begins in the early 20th century, when steel production and manufacturing became the lifeblood of the local economy, drawing workers from far and wide and shaping the character of the communities.

Geographically, the area is marked by the flowing waters of the Ohio River, which has not only been crucial for transportation and industry but also provides a scenic backdrop to the towns of Weirton and Steubenville. The landscape is further characterized by rolling hills and green spaces, offering residents and visitors alike a glimpse into the natural beauty that complements the industrial skyline.

Economically, the Weirton-Steubenville metro area has undergone significant transformation over the years. The decline of the steel industry in the late 20th century prompted a period of economic adjustment, leading to diversification into healthcare, education, and retail sectors. Today, the area is home to a resilient economy that balances its industrial heritage with new opportunities in various sectors, providing a stable foundation for growth and development.

In terms of voting patterns, the Weirton-Steubenville metro area generally mirrors the broader political trends of the regions it occupies, with a tendency towards conservative values. However, the diverse makeup of its population means that a range of political views can be found, reflecting the dynamic interplay of tradition and change that characterizes the area.

For those seeking cultural and recreational activities, the Weirton-Steubenville area offers a rich tapestry of options. Steubenville, known as the "City of Murals," boasts over 25 outdoor murals depicting the city’s history and culture, turning its downtown into an open-air gallery. The Annual Dean Martin Festival celebrates the legacy of one of Steubenville's most famous sons, drawing fans from across the country. In Weirton, the Weirton Area Museum and Cultural Center provides insights into the local history, particularly the impact of the steel industry, while the city's parks and the nearby Tomlinson Run State Park offer outdoor adventures, from hiking and fishing to camping.
